English finest farmers', 86/ to 88/; English factory cheeee, 52/. Market steady. SYDNEY WOOL SALES. SYDNEY, February 16. At the Sydney wool sales to-day 12,860 bales were offered and 10,680 sold, as well as 1558 privately. Average and faulty descriptions continued in irregular demand at the lower levels reported yesterday, but the market was firm and unchanged for all good wools. American, Japanese and Yorkshire buyers competed keenly.
